A Charming Mid 19th Century Italian Wooden Framed, Rectangular, Cushion Type Marginal Mirror Of Rare Large Proportions, Having Large Central Mirror Plate, Flanked By Smaller Mostly Original Rectangular Margin Plates, Secured By Elegant Cut Glass Leaves, With Attractive Gadrooning And Matchstick Fluted Carved Decoration To Frames With Original Paint Finish.

This wonderful mirror is a really great combination and fusion of both Italian and French designs from the 18th and 19th centuries. It boasts attractive cut glass mount decoration, which is often regarded as a typically Venetian design, but also the typically French feature of marginal plates and a painted finish. So we have settled on a North Italian provenance, although we would be more than happy to be definitively proved wrong on this if somebody knows different.

One thing we do know for certain is that the mirror is of incredible scale and proportion and would be the absolute making of many a room. The size is most unusual, especially when combined with the relatively simple, but at the same time very elegant design. Another good feature is that the mirror can be hung both landscape or portrait allowing for many different options in terms of placement.

Overall the condition is very good. As one would expect there are a few areas of minor damage which have been sympathetically restored and also there are a few areas (particularly around the edges of the frame) where the paint is chipped and worn. None of these areas are aesthtically displeasing however and if anything they add to to the overall appeal of the piece showing that it is both old and has had a life.

The mirror plates themselves appear to nearly all be original, although its impossible to guarantee this. Certainly there are appropriate levels of silvering and wear to presume they are original. One of the margin plates has a significant amount more silvering than the others, however we still don’t believe it is anything to much to worry about and this can be clearly seen in the images. Should one desire then it would be simple enough to have some, or even all of the mirror plates switched for brand new ones which show no silvering at all.
